Abstract
In recent years, drought has become a global problem. Undoubtedly, drought monitoring is an important step for combating and reducing the resultant damage. In this study, the components of water and energy balance in the Central Iran region were simulated using the VIC land surface model. The output components of this model, especially soil moisture after evaluation, were used as inputs in the drought index based on Palmer's water balance. The integrated index of the VIC-PDSI in comparison with conventional Palmer indices and the SPI index at the 3, 6, 12, 24, and 48-month intervals was fitted with increments in moisture data and variations in the storage of water extracted from GRACE satellite data. Results showed that the combination of VIC-PDSI had the highest correlation coefficient of 0.87 with groundwater level change compared with other drought indices.
